Gary Gygax


Ernest Gary Gygax was an American game designer and author best known for cocreating with Dave Arneson the pioneering roleplaying game Dungeons amp Dragons . Gygax has been described as the father of DampD.

Gary Gygax was born in Chicago within a few blocks of Wrigley Field on July 27, 1938. He was the son of Almina Emelie and Swiss immigrant and Chicago Symphony Orchestra violinist Ernst Gygax. Gygax spent his early childhood in Chicago, but in 1946 he was involved in a brawl with a large group of boys, and his father decided to move the family to Lake Geneva, Wisconsin, where Garys mothers family had settled in the early 19th century.
